FAQ: Why does the PTA need a fundraiser? PTA is not given a budget from the national PTA to use how we see fit; we are responsible for raising our own funds. We are allowed 1 fundraiser every year to pay for the following year’s activities. Many parents are under the assumption that Hogwarts is the fundraiser. We apologize for not being clearer on that matter. This year Hogwarts night was not the fundraiser. Hogwarts funds are used to pay for Hogwarts the following year, and we are using the extra money made from Hogwarts this year to directly benefit the school with needed items that will be owned by the school PTA and loaned to the school for their use and benefit. PTA funds made through the fundraiser pay in part, or in full, for many things. Such as take home reading library, paper, books, educational kits, teacher appreciation supplies, choir, school plays, and after school programs.  We have had many fantastic parent suggestions on activities and programs we really want to introduce for the 2014-2015 school year, and it is our responsibility to pay for them. The state does not pay for our extra-curricular activities; these are the responsibility of the PTA.
Why do a fundraiser, and not just ask for donations? We could just ask for donations, but we are all part of a community, not just a school, and as a PTA we decided this year to support one of our community businesses!!!
